Answer / nidhi
In this scenario, Prioritize the defects based on the
impacted functionalities and Severity. Try to get fixes of
such defects and retest them.
For all the Medium and Low priority defects, identify
workarounds if applicable. Also, determine the risk and
impact of the opened defects to the project.
Be ready to document and present this data to your project
management group and the project stakeholders before the
product goes live.
